Fullstack Developer (Laravel, ReactJS)

Батуми, Грузия
Сеньор • Архитектор
Информационные технологии • Разработка • JavaScript • PHP
Удаленная работа
Опыт работы более 5 лет
О себе

На данный момент Architect / Fullstack Developer.

Мои компетенции и опыт

Специализируюсь на проектировании и разработке высоконагруженных SaaS-систем и бизнес-продуктов: CRM, ERP, биллинг, back-office и платформенные решения. Прошёл путь от классической web-разработки до системного проектирования распределённых сервисов с требованиями по отказоустойчивости и SLA 99,99%. Работал с финансовыми и операционными данными, уделяя особое внимание консистентности, атомарности и идемпотентности бизнес-операций. 

Опыт включает построение CRM, бэкофис систем и SaaS решений. Предпочитаю Domain-Driven Design (DDD подход) при работе со сложными архитектурами и распределёнными контекстами. В работе придерживаюсь инженерного подхода: сначала задача, потом архитектура и стек. Избегаю догм — ценю эффективность, прозрачность и предсказуемый результат для бизнеса.
 


Architect / Fullstack Developer в Permanent Systems LLC
Январь 2024 — Сентябрь 2025

Архитектура торговой SaaS-платформы и CRM под международный масштаб и высокую нагрузку. Система обрабатывает финансовые данные (двойная запись, журнал проводок), что требует строгой консистентности, атомарности и идемпотентности операций. Требования к надёжности — RPO≈0, исключена потеря даже байта транзакционных данных. Реализованы репликация, инкрементальное резервное копирование и контроль целостности журналов. Фокус — устойчивость под пиковыми нагрузками, горизонтальное масштабирование и стабильность финансовых вычислений при SLA 99,99 %.

Стек: PHP (Laravel 12), TiDB, Redis Cluster, Apache Kafka, ClickHouse, Docker, Docker-compose, React JS, AWS (S3, CDN CloudFront, ES2, SES), Stripe API, Bare Metal & VPS, Linux, Nginx, Certbot by Let's Encrypt, Git.

Технический директор (CTO) / Fullstack Developer в Clifford & Partners LLC (UAE) 1 год и 10 месяцев
Апрель 2022 — Январь 2024

Разработка CRM-системы под бизнес-процессы рынка недвижимости в ОАЭ. Платформа объединяет каталогизацию объектов, синхронизацию данных от застройщиков и управление клиентскими сделками. Интеграция телефонии через SIP-транк Etisalat и FreeSWITCH: транк физически подключён в офис, что соответствует требованиям законодательства о связи в ОАЭ. В CRM реализована связка с телефонией — при звонке на экране брокера отображается карточка клиента, все данные и история взаимодействий. В офисе брокеры работают с аппаратными телефонами, в пути — через софтфоны, с сохранением записей и логов вызовов в CRM. Роль совмещала функции CTO и разработчика: определение технических решений, проектирование и реализация ключевых модулей системы.

Стек: PHP (Laravel), Redis, MySQL, Bare Metal, GCP, Docker, Docker-compose, SIP/VoIP, FreeSWITCH, React JS, Bitrix24, Webhooks, S3, Git.

Fullstack Developer в нужен доступ к резюме
Февраль нужен доступ к резюме Апрель 2022

Работал в должности Fullstack-разработчик на стеке Laravel + React. В команде занимался как серверной, так и клиентской частью, но основное направление было связано с платежами и транзакционной логикой. Я отвечал за интеграцию платёжных шлюзов, обработку и валидацию транзакций, выстраивал надёжную систему расчётов между покупателями и авторами. Решал проблемы согласованности данных, устранял состояния гонки и дедлоки, добившись предсказуемого поведения системы при параллельных операциях. На фронтенде реализовывал сценарии оплаты и статусы заказов, на бэкенде — устойчивую бизнес-логику и транзакционные границы в Laravel, обеспечивая целостность данных и корректное распределение средств между сторонами.

 

Предыдущие места работы:

  • Интернет-магазин allbt, ООО Риксом c 2020
    Работа с чужим кодом и унаследованной архитектурой e-commerce-платформы. Система представляла собой комбинацию WordPress и самописных модулей с запутанными зависимостями между каталогом, складом и внешними сервисами. Распутал сложные взаимосвязи, выделил собственные абстракции и свёл разнородные источники данных в единую модель. Разработка SPA-приложения для сборки многоместных заказов и формирования этикеток — фактически управление небольшим складом с подпиткой по остаткам из внутренней системы учёта (вроде называлась Trade). Реализованы интеграции с платёжными шлюзами, логистическими и курьерскими API. Фокус — стабильность, согласованность данных и устранение архитектурных конфликтов без простоев.
     
  • Дистрибьютор товаров для эстетической медицины, ООО А410 c 2015
    Занимался развитием внутренней цифровой инфраструктуры компании — от интеграций с 1С до автоматизации маркетинговых и образовательных процессов. На проекте работал как fullstack-разработчик, сочетая задачи веб-разработки и внутреннего бэкофиса: проектировал систему учёта врачей и клиник с многоуровневой модерацией доступа, реализовал механизмы регистрации и верификации участников по профессиональному статусу. Кроме того, разработал веб-сервисы для автоматизации мероприятий и обучающих программ: личные приглашения на тренинги, генерацию QR-кодов для регистрации и подтверждения участия, рассылки и аналитические отчёты. Настроил обмен данными с 1С для синхронизации заказов, остатков и клиентских профилей, обеспечив прозрачность между коммерческим и обучающим направлениями компании. Работа включала тесное взаимодействие с отделом маркетинга и продаж для оптимизации процессов и сокращения ручных операций.
     
  • FGR Design Studio
  • СК "Турфлот"

Специализация
Информационные технологииРазработкаJavaScriptPHP
Отрасль и сфера применения

Уровень
СеньорАрхитектор

Интересные кандидаты